RE: lake city tourn.
If you are talking about the Lake City / Mississippi River tournament this past weekend, we ended up with 26 boats. First place was $2400 and went to Paul Conway and Aaron Mathees (the wingdam Gods) with a 2 day total of 10 walleyes for 40.00 lbs. Second place (Harold Rye & Blake Rothgarn) also came off the wingdams with 32.95lbs which netted them $1400. Third place came of the riprap on the Wisconsin side and $1200 went to Seth Huntoon & Paul Kennebeck with 32.30 lbs.
There were some awesome weights on Day 1 and Day 2. However, day 2 was a little tougher for most teams. Big walleye for the tournament was a 9.70lb hawg!!!
